Output 663a1dae0d5df681d7504ea81837041d7f89f04920d51f28f2e2d5601fc24660:0

value
33012631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ff8b389e628eaec92e4711c88eb5f54d843da84 OP_EQUAL
address
MJ7DAo21kjDTLUkMmVNypqvN8kSVU8meUi
transaction
663a1dae0d5df681d7504ea81837041d7f89f04920d51f28f2e2d5601fc24660
spent
true